摘要: 索引覆盖 是指 如果查询的列恰好是索引的一部分,那么查询只需要在索引文件上进行,不需要回行到磁盘再找数据.这种查询速度非常快,称为”索引覆盖”,比平时的查询少一次到磁盘读数据的操作。(索引正好覆盖到查询的数据) 例如下面: 阅读全文
posted @ 2018-03-17 22:13 QiaoZhi 阅读(539) 评论(0) 推荐(0) 编辑
摘要: 要想优化一条 Query,我们就需要清楚的知道这条 Query 的性能瓶颈到底在哪里,是消耗的 CPU计算太多,还是需要的的 IO 操作太多?要想能够清楚的了解这些信息,在 MySQL 5.0 和 MySQL 5.1正式版中已经可以非常容易做到了,那就是通过 Query Profiler 功能。 M 阅读全文
posted @ 2018-03-17 22:12 QiaoZhi 阅读(393) 评论(0) 推荐(0) 编辑
摘要: 在网站开发过程中,有些时候我们需要了解MySQL的服务器状态信息,譬如当前MySQL启动后的运行时间,当前MySQL的客户端会话连接数,当前MySQL服务器执行的慢查询数,当前MySQL执行了多少SELECT语句、执行了多少UPDATE/DELETE/INSERT语句等统计信息,从而便于我们根据当前 阅读全文
posted @ 2018-03-17 21:30 QiaoZhi 阅读(2185) 评论(0) 推荐(0) 编辑
摘要: 必须为主键字段创建一个索引,这个索引就是所谓的"主索引"。主索引与唯一索引的唯一区别是:前者在定义时使用的关键字是PRIMARY而不是UNIQUE。 首先明白两句话: innodb的次索引指向对主键的引用 (聚簇索引) myisam的次索引和主索引 都指向物理行 (非聚簇索引) 聚簇索引是对磁盘上实 阅读全文
posted @ 2018-03-17 20:53 QiaoZhi 阅读(10095) 评论(4) 推荐(1) 编辑
摘要: 1:索引类型 1.1 B-tree索引 注: 名叫btree索引,大的方面看,都用的平衡树,但具体的实现上, 各引擎稍有不同, 比如,严格的说,NDB引擎,使用的是T-tree Myisam,innodb中,默认用B-tree索引 但抽象一下 B-tree系统,可理解为”排好序的快速查找结构”. ( 阅读全文
posted @ 2018-03-17 19:12 QiaoZhi 阅读(1481) 评论(1) 推荐(0) 编辑
摘要: 数据类型及字节数参考http://www.cnblogs.com/qlqwjy/p/8590639.html 表的优化: 1: 定长与变长分离 如 id int, 占4个字节, char(4) 占4个字符长度,也是定长, time 即每一单元值占的字节是固定的. 核心且常用字段,宜建成定长,放在一张 阅读全文
posted @ 2018-03-17 17:04 QiaoZhi 阅读(383) 评论(0) 推荐(0) 编辑
摘要: 数字型 类型 类型 大小 大小 范围(有符号) 范围(有符号) 范围(无符号) 范围(无符号) 用途 用途 TINYINT 1 字节 (-128,127) (0,255) 小整数值 SMALLINT 2 字节 (-32 768,32 767) (0,65 535) 大整数值 MEDIUMINT 3 阅读全文
posted @ 2018-03-17 16:26 QiaoZhi 阅读(23507) 评论(0) 推荐(1) 编辑
摘要: Python算术运算符(比Java多一个//和**) 以下假设变量a为10,变量b为21: 以下实例演示了Python所有算术运算符的操作: Python比较运算符 以下假设变量a为10,变量b为20: 以下实例演示了Python所有比较运算符的操作: Python赋值运算符(比Java多了**=和 阅读全文
posted @ 2018-03-17 14:50 QiaoZhi 阅读(383) 评论(0) 推荐(0) 编辑
摘要: 1.脚本式编程 将如下代码拷贝至 hello.py文件中: 通过以下命令执行该脚本: 在Linux/Unix系统中,你可以在脚本顶部添加以下命令让Python脚本可以像SHELL脚本一样可直接执行: 然后修改脚本权限,使其有执行权限,命令如下: 执行以下命令: 输出结果为: 2.利用Python自带 阅读全文
posted @ 2018-03-17 12:06 QiaoZhi 阅读(115347) 评论(0) 推荐(0) 编辑
摘要: 该类为前后台交互提供了非常大的便捷: 下面是前后台的ajax交互: 前台ajax代码: 下面是后台java代码: 补充:第二个更好用一点的封装类 关于分页的json结果返回建议用PageHelper插件封装好的: 阅读全文
posted @ 2018-03-17 09:02 QiaoZhi 阅读(7081) 评论(0) 推荐(0) 编辑